Why Do You Need a VPN for macOS?
Mac users often assume that their devices are inherently secure, but the truth is, any internet-connected device is vulnerable to cyber threats. A macOS VPN service adds an extra layer of protection by encrypting your internet traffic, making it difficult for hackers to intercept your data. Whether you’re browsing at home or using public Wi-Fi, a VPN ensures your online activities remain private and secure.
Key Features to Look for in a macOS VPN Service
Not all VPNs are created equal. When selecting a macOS VPN service, consider the following features:
- Strong Encryption: Ensure the VPN uses advanced encryption protocols like AES-256 to protect your data.
- Server Locations: A VPN with a wide range of server locations allows you to access content from different regions and bypass geo-restrictions.
- Ease of Use: Choose a VPN with a user-friendly interface that makes it easy to connect and switch between servers.
- Speed and Performance: Opt for a VPN that offers fast connection speeds to ensure uninterrupted streaming and browsing.
- Customer Support: Reliable customer support is crucial in case you encounter any issues with the service.
Benefits of Using a VPN on macOS
Using a macOS VPN service offers numerous benefits, including:
- Enhanced Privacy: Your online activities are masked, making it difficult for third parties to track your behavior.
- Access to Geo-Restricted Content: By connecting to servers in different countries, you can access content that’s not available in your region.
- Security on Public Wi-Fi: Public Wi-Fi networks are often unsecured, but a VPN encrypts your connection, keeping your data safe.
- Protection from Cyber Threats: A VPN acts as a barrier against malware and phishing attacks.
How to Set Up a VPN on macOS
Setting up a macOS VPN service is a straightforward process. Here’s a step-by-step guide:
- Choose a VPN Provider: Select a reputable VPN provider that offers a macOS-compatible app.
- Download the App: Visit the provider’s website and download the macOS app.
- Install the App: Follow the installation instructions to install the VPN on your Mac.
- Log In: Open the app and log in with your credentials.
- Connect to a Server: Choose a server location and click the connect button.
- Verify the Connection: Ensure your VPN is active by checking your IP address online.
